Top Documents Needed to Renew NC Drivers License
So, what exactly do you need to bring? Here's a quick rundown of the most important documents you'll need to gather before heading to the DMV:
- Current NC driver's license
- Proof of identity (e.g., birth certificate, passport)
- Proof of Social Security Number (SSN)
- Proof of NC residency (e.g., utility bills, bank statements)
- Payment for renewal fees

Current NC Driver's License: The Starting Point
Your current NC driver's license is the foundation of the renewal process. Even if it's expired, you'll still need to bring it with you to the DMV. If you've lost your license or it was stolen, you'll need to apply for a duplicate before you can renew.
Pro tip: Make sure your license is in good condition. If it's faded, torn, or otherwise damaged, the DMV may require additional verification steps to confirm its authenticity.
What If Your License Is Expired?
If your NC driver's license has expired, don't panic. You can still renew it as long as it hasn't been expired for more than one year. Beyond that timeframe, you'll need to complete the entire application process again, which includes passing a driving test.
Proof of Identity: Verifying Who You Are
One of the most critical documents needed to renew nc drivers license is proof of identity. This step ensures that the DMV can verify your legal name and date of birth. Common forms of identification include:
- US birth certificate
- US passport
- Certified copy of your marriage certificate (if applicable)
- Certified copy of your divorce decree (if applicable)
Remember, the DMV requires original documents or certified copies. Photocopies won't cut it, so make sure you bring the real deal.
Handling Name Changes
If you've recently changed your name due to marriage, divorce, or legal proceedings, you'll need to provide additional documentation. This could include your marriage license, divorce decree, or court order. The DMV will use this information to update your records and issue a new license with your updated name.
Proof of Social Security Number (SSN): A Must-Have
Your Social Security Number (SSN) is another critical piece of the puzzle. The DMV requires proof of your SSN to verify your identity and link your license to federal databases. Acceptable forms of proof include:
- Social Security card
- W-2 form
- Pay stub showing your SSN
Don't forget: If you're not a US citizen, you'll need to provide proof of legal presence in the country, such as a green card or work visa.
Proof of NC Residency: Showing You Belong
To renew your NC driver's license, you'll need to prove that you live in the state. This requirement ensures that only residents of North Carolina can hold a valid NC driver's license. Acceptable forms of proof include:
- Utility bills (electric, water, gas)
- Bank statements
- Rental agreements or mortgage statements
- Pay stubs showing your NC address
Keep in mind that these documents must be dated within the last 60 days to be considered valid. If you've recently moved, make sure to update your address with your utility providers and bank as soon as possible.

Payment for Renewal Fees: Don't Forget the Cash
Finally, don't forget to bring payment for your renewal fees. The cost of renewing your NC driver's license varies depending on factors like your age and license type. As of 2023, the standard renewal fee is $27.50, but fees for commercial licenses or motorcycle endorsements may be higher.
Pro tip: Check with your local DMV office to confirm accepted payment methods. Many offices accept credit cards, debit cards, and cash, but some may have restrictions.

Renewing Online vs. In Person
If you're eligible, renewing your NC driver's license online can save you time and hassle. However, not everyone qualifies for online renewal. You must meet the following criteria:
- Your license is not expired by more than one year.
- You have no outstanding traffic violations or court orders.
- Your name and address have not changed since your last renewal.
If you don't meet these requirements, you'll need to renew in person at your local DMV office.
Renewing After Moving to NC
If you've recently moved to North Carolina, you'll need to exchange your out-of-state license for a new NC driver's license. This process is similar to renewal, but you'll need to provide additional documentation, such as proof of NC vehicle registration and insurance.
